Convert2.co
Convert2.co
Free Online Converter

Convert XBM to JSON Easily with Convert2.co

Fast, secure and completely free. No registration required.

XBM
XBM
JSON
JSON

Drop your XBM file here

or click anywhere to browse

Maximum file size: 100MB

About this conversion

Need to transform your XBM image files into structured JSON data? Convert2.co offers a fast, reliable, and user-friendly XBM to JSON converter. XBM, often used for monochrome bitmap images, can be unwieldy for modern web applications or data processing. Converting XBM to JSON allows you to embed image data, pixel information, or metadata within a flexible and widely compatible data format. This is particularly useful for developers working with embedded systems, graphical user interfaces, or custom data structures that require image representation in a machine-readable format. Our tool ensures accurate conversion, preserving essential image details while making them accessible for integration into your projects. Try our free XBM to JSON converter today and streamline your workflow.

Instant XBM to JSON conversion with high accuracy.
Preserves pixel data and image structure in JSON.
Fast processing speeds for quick results.
Simple, intuitive interface – no technical expertise needed.
Secure and private: your files are not stored.

📋 How to Convert XBM to JSON

1

Upload

Select or drag your XBM file to the converter

2

Convert

Click the convert button and wait a moment

Download

Get your converted JSON file instantly

📄
Source format

XBM

XBM (X BitMap) is a simple, uncompressed, monochrome bitmap image file format. Originating from the X Window System, it's primarily used for creating small icons and cursors. XBM files store image data as C language array definitions, making them easy to embed directly into C/C++ source code. Each pixel is typically represented by a single bit, with values often stored as hexadecimal or ASCII representations of binary data. While efficient for its original purpose, its monochrome nature and text-based representation limit its modern applicability for complex graphics.

Target format

JSON

JSON (JavaScript Object Notation) is a lightweight data-interchange format that is easy for humans to read and write and easy for machines to parse and generate. It is built on two structures: a collection of name/value pairs and an ordered list of values. JSON is a language-independent format but uses conventions familiar to programmers of the C-family of languages, including JavaScript. It's widely used for transmitting data between a server and web application, as well as in configuration files and APIs due to its simplicity and readability.

💡

Why Convert XBM → JSON?

Converting XBM to JSON is beneficial when you need to integrate monochrome bitmap data into modern software applications or web projects. While XBM is text-based, it's not easily parsed by standard web technologies or many programming languages. JSON provides a universally understood structure, allowing developers to easily access XBM pixel data, dimensions, and other properties programmatically. This conversion is useful for embedding custom icons or simple graphics within web applications, mobile apps, or embedded systems that process data in JSON format. It bridges the gap between a legacy image format and contemporary data handling practices, simplifying development and integration.

XBM vs JSON

XBM and JSON serve fundamentally different purposes. XBM is a specific, uncompressed, monochrome image format designed for embedding in C code, storing pixel data directly as text-based arrays. It's limited in color and complexity. JSON, on the other hand, is a versatile, human-readable data interchange format used for structuring and transmitting various types of data, not just images. While XBM stores raw image bits, JSON stores data in key-value pairs and arrays, making it ideal for configuration, APIs, and data serialization. Converting XBM to JSON means transforming a graphical representation into a structured data format, enabling broader programmatic access and integration.

Frequently Asked Questions

How do I convert XBM to JSON?

To convert XBM to JSON, simply upload your XBM file to our converter using the provided upload button. Once uploaded, click the 'Convert' button. Our system will process the file and generate the JSON output, which you can then download.

Is the XBM to JSON conversion free?

Yes, our XBM to JSON conversion tool is completely free to use for all users. There are no hidden costs or limitations on the number of conversions you can perform.

What is the quality of JSON output?

The JSON output accurately represents the XBM image data, typically including dimensions, pixel values (often as binary strings or arrays), and potentially metadata. The quality is maintained to ensure the data is usable for programming and integration purposes.

Can I convert multiple XBM files at once?

Currently, our tool supports converting one XBM file at a time. For batch conversion needs, please check back as we may introduce this feature in future updates.

Related Converters